AWARE Trust came into being in 2004 when the trustees were looking for independent funding to perform an important disease surveillance project. Despite the fact that the results of this work would provide crucial information affecting the development of the Great Limpopo Transfrontier Park (GLTP), it took the better part of a year to procure international funding for the project. Victoria Falls Ndlovu Communal Area Spay Campaign. The AWARE Team recently returned from the Ndlovu Communal Area in Victoria Falls where another 61 animals were sterilised, and 453 were vaccinated, de-wormed and Frontlined. Several others were treated for health problems. We saw some of our skinniest and most anaemic animals to date on this campaign. Feral hotel cats were also trapped and treated. Conventionally, the term ‘education’ is reserved for imparting knowledge to members of the younger generation. AWARE believes that it is imperative to promote respect for nature, and compassion for all animal life from a very early age. To this end, with every interactive sterilisation campaign, educational materials about animals are currently handed out to disadvantaged children, generally at a local rural school talk. Our mission is to pro-actively further the conservation and welfare of wildlife and wildlife habitats, with particular reference to conservation veterinary medicine, and to raise AWAREness of veterinary and ecological threats to wildlife species and habitats.
